Galatasaray In Talks To Sign Ex-Manchester United Trialist Jesse Sekidika
Allnigeriasoccer.com can confirm various reports in the Turkish press that Super Lig champions Galatasaray are working on a deal to sign former Manchester United trialist Jesse Sekidika.

The Eskisehirspor winger put himself in the shop window in the first half of the 2019-2020 season, scoring 8 goals in 16 appearances in the Turkish 1. Lig while producing two assists.

Galatasaray talent spotters have sent glowing reports back to manager Fatih Terim after scouting him several times this season.

The 23-year-old Sekidika was earmarked as one for the future during his time with Brooke House College in England and was heavily courted by Manchester United and Stoke City but the deals did not go through due to work permit issues.

He later joined A. D. Oeiras in Portugal before transferring to Benfica, from where he moved to Serbian club Napredak Kruševac.

Galatasaray have also been linked with a move for another Nigerian winger, Henry Onyekuru.
